https://www.europesays.com/1237283/ BBC Analysis: Starmer and Labour in slightly awkward position in Scotland #Scotland #UnitedKingdom

https://www.europesays.com/1237283/ BBC Analysis: Starmer and Labour in slightly awkward position in Scotland #Scotland #UnitedKingdom

No replies yet.